Swimming pool of the Villars Sports Center: swim and splash at the heart of the Vaud Alps
Want a pool outing that pleases both the little splasher and the swimmers in the family? In Villars-sur-Ollon, the pool at the Centre des Sports welcomes you with its large 25-meter indoor pool and its heated outdoor area, in the heart of the Vaud Alps. Perfect for swimming, sliding, and relaxing at altitude, summer or winter.
Covered pool of the Musketeers: swim in warmth all year round in La Tour-de-Peilz
Want a warm bath even when it's raining on the Riviera? In La Tour-de-Peilz, the Mousquetaires Indoor Pool welcomes families to a heated pool at 27°, just a stone's throw from the center. Perfect for splashing around, taking lessons, or swimming laps with the family.
Play area of the Covered Market: the flagship playground of the flowered quays of Montreux
Want a family break by Lake Geneva? On the flower-lined quays of Montreux, right next to the Covered Market, a free playground awaits your children among palm trees and magnolias. A slide, wooden structures, and a breathtaking view of the mountains: here is the perfect stop along your stroll.
Village playground in Château-d'Œx: swings and zip line facing the mountains
Want a break in the great outdoors during your getaway to the Pays-d'Enhaut? The playground in the village of Château-d'Œx welcomes your children in a green setting facing the mountains, with swings, a zip line, and a large picnic table. A free and friendly stop, right in the heart of the village.
Playground at the Port of Pully: a pirate ship by the lake
And what if your children took the helm of a pirate ship facing Lake Geneva? By the water, near the landing stage, the playground at the Port de Pully combines a large wooden structure, sand, and gravel in an exceptional setting. A public and free playground, perfect for a family break.
Malley-Pyramides playground: the big slide of Lausanne
What if you offered your children the longest slide in Lausanne? At Malley-Pyramides, a giant slide of 24 meters winds down at the foot of a wooded hill, surrounded by swings and a vine carousel. A recent playground, free and accessible by metro. Shall we take you there?
Les Bains de Lavey: the large thermal bath for families in the Chablais
Want to enjoy a warm outing, even when the cold wind blows over Chablais? At Les Bains de Lavey, in Lavey-les-Bains, your children can splash around in naturally warm thermal water, both outside and inside, at the foot of the mountains. The largest thermal center in French-speaking Switzerland quickly becomes a family outing that you'll want to repeat.
Playground of Lake Sauvabelin: the largest playground in Lausanne
Want a great outdoor outing just steps from the center of Lausanne? The playground at Lake Sauvabelin, nestled at the edge of the forest by the lake, is the largest in the city. A tubular slide, zip line, nest swing, and trunk structures await children, all for free.
Covered swimming pool of the Vallée de Joux Sports Center: swimming in the heart of the Vaud Jura
Are you looking for a warm getaway, summer or winter, in the heart of the Vallée de Joux? The indoor pool at the Centre sportif de la Vallée de Joux, in Sentier, welcomes families all year round. With its shallow pool designed for the little ones and its large pool for swimmers, it's the perfect spot when the weather in the Jura gets unpredictable.
Play area of the Jardin du Rivage: play by the shores of Lake Geneva in Vevey
What if you offered your children a playground with their feet almost in the lake? The playground at Jardin du Rivage in Vevey features slides, swings, and an inclusive carousel accessible to wheelchairs, all facing Lake Geneva and the Alps. A big breath of fresh air on the quays, does that tempt you?
Vidy Playground (fishing village): the adventure by the shores of Lake Geneva in Lausanne
What if your children became fishermen for an afternoon? In Lausanne, by Lake Geneva, the Vidy playground features a real little fishing village with its stilt huts and sand. A free outdoor outing designed for the little ones.
Pré Vert Park of Signal de Bougy: the great nature and play outing above Lake Geneva
Want a great day outdoors without breaking the bank? The Parc Pré Vert du Signal de Bougy, in the heights of Bougy-Villars, features a playground, animals, and sports fields overlooking Lake Geneva. Admission is free: just lay down the blanket, and the kids have plenty to run around all day.
